Perhaps the most troubling aspect of kwentong kalibugan apps is their potential to facilitate revenge pornography and non-consensual intimacy. An ex-lover, bitter after a breakup, can post a detailed narrative of their former partner’s sexual preferences, physical characteristics, and private moments under the guise of a "kwento." Legally, this exists in a gray area. While explicit photos are illegal to share without consent, detailed textual narratives often are not.
This creates a "digital scarlet letter." In Philippine society, where "hiya" (shame) is a powerful social force, being the subject of a viral kwentong kalibugan can destroy reputations, careers, and marriages. The app developers rarely act as moderators; their terms of service often pay lip service to "no harassment," but enforcement is minimal. Thus, the tool of sexual liberation for one user becomes a weapon of social destruction for another.

Why do millions of Filipinos (mostly women and LGBTQ+) flock to these apps?
1. The "Kulang sa Lambing" (Lack of Affection) Factor
Many readers admit they use kwentong kalibugan to fill an emotional void. It is not just about sex; it is about longing. The story provides a fantasy lover—a "Bad Boy" who is soft only for her, or a "Boss" who respects her mind before her body. The kalibugan (lust) is the reward after a long emotional build-up.
2. Safe Exploration of Taboos
Topics like adultery (kabit stories), threesomes, or student-teacher affairs are dangerous in real life. In an app, they are safe. Readers can experience the rush of adrenaline and arousal without real-world consequences.
3. Economic Escape
The Philippines has a high reading literacy rate but a struggling economy. For a few pesos (or free ads), a factory worker or a student can escape into a world of luxury yachts and passionate forbidden nights. The kwentong kalibugan becomes a cheap, accessible drug.
